Summary

Landscape with a large square building at the foot of snow capped mountains. The building is of light stone and has grey roofs. Groups of figures are on a path that leads towards the building. A single figure is nearest to the building. There are three figures, one taller than the other two, at the centre foreground. There is a rocky cliff to the left with a building showing to the right.
